Preview of Little Red Hen Fractions and Multiples STEAM Cooking Lesson | Distance Learning

Little Red Hen Fractions and Multiples STEAM Cooking Lesson | Distance Learning

A lesson using a simple recipe to introduce the concept of fractions, parts of a whole, and multiples. This lesson brings in the story of the Little Red Hen and asks students to imagine that they are at an Employee Training Meeting at the "Little Red Hen, Inc." restaurant where they have been asked, “Who wants to help her make some fractions?”  They will be learning about why fractions are useful and why they want to know how to use them while they make a Blueberry Bubble Loaf.
